QR codes are meant to be scanned by smartphones. Thus, put them on printed materials like flyers, posters, etc. Do not put QR codes in emails, social media graphics, etc. (use clickable links instead). #marketing #QRcodes

It can't always be helped, but reporters and copy editors must try to avoid triple-negatives in stories. Examples: "effort to override ... vetoes appears to fail" and "lawmakers overturned the ... veto and enacted a law banning." So does the original law stand or not?
